AI Integration in Cybersecurity

AI has become a game-changer in cybersecurity, providing advanced solutions that enhance protection mechanisms against sophisticated threats. By analyzing vast amounts of data rapidly, AI tools can identify irregular patterns indicative of cyber threats, allowing for quicker responses and mitigation strategies. These intelligent systems are significantly improving the detection and response times for cyber incidents.

However, this same technology can be weaponized, equipping malicious actors with enhanced capabilities to execute cyber-attacks more effectively. The dual nature of AI in cybersecurity places professionals in the challenging position of leveraging AI for defense while combating its usage in orchestrating attacks.

Increased Cyber Threats

The advent of AI-powered cyber-attacks represents a formidable challenge. Cybercriminals are increasingly harnessing AI to automate attacks, making them more efficient and harder to detect. Automated phishing attacks, deepfake technology, and adaptive malware are just some examples of AI-driven threats that necessitate a reevaluation of traditional security protocols and strategies.

As AI technologies become more sophisticated, the potential for extensive damage resulting from AI-fueled cyberattacks grows. This underlines the urgency in upgrading existing defenses and rethinking cybersecurity practices.

Emerging Career Opportunities

With the evolving threat landscape, there is an unprecedented demand for cybersecurity experts who are adept in AI and machine learning. This demand signals a vast array of opportunities for professionals seeking to enter or advance in the cybersecurity field. As organizations look to bolster their defenses, those with the requisite skills in integrating AI technologies into security infrastructures will find themselves at a distinct advantage.

Educational and training programs are adapting to this necessity, focusing more on interdisciplinary knowledge that combines cybersecurity expertise with AI proficiency.

Challenges and Solutions

Navigating the complexities of AI in cybersecurity involves a critical balance. On one hand, AI offers unprecedented predictive capabilities and automation that are invaluable in protecting digital assets. On the other hand, cybersecurity professionals must outpace adversaries who are also using AI to exploit system vulnerabilities.

A holistic approach encompassing technological, ethical, and strategic considerations is essential. Organizations must invest in constant threat assessment, dynamic security solutions, and continuous upskilling of personnel to stay ahead of potential threats.
